    <title>2013 (10) TMI 30 - PUNJAB &amp; HARYANA HIGH COURT</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/caselaws?id=237575</link>
    <description>The Court dismissed the appeal under Section 35-G of the Central Excise Act, 1944, challenging the order of the Customs, Excise and Services Tax Appellate Tribunal. The dispute involved interest on delayed duty payments for the period from 2002-03 to 2005-06. The Court held that the show cause notice issued for interest recovery was time-barred as it exceeded the one-year limitation period under Section 11-A of the Act. Emphasizing adherence to statutory limitation periods, the Court affirmed that the department lacked authority to issue a notice for interest on delayed payment beyond the specified limitation period.</description>
